Most of us are aware that smoking and other tobacco products can lead to issues of the lungs and overall health problems. For this post, we are going to focus on the effect of smoking specifically on our oral health. Our mouth, gums, and teeth are all negatively impacted by tobacco use.

Whether you are looking for a smile makeover or to fix a cosmetic correction, veneers are often an excellent option. There are primarily two types of dental veneers: porcelain and composite. Determining which type of veneer is right for you comes down to multiple different factors. When gums are tender, red, swollen and/or bleeding; gum disease is quite often looked to as the culprit. However, there are other reasons gums may be “acting up”. Even if no discomfort is experienced, it is incredibly important to visit the dentist so the source of the symptoms can be addressed. So what causes gums to turn red? Swell? Bleed?
